Anonymous. By John Phillips A reply to "The character of a papist in masquerade" by Roger L'Estrange and "The character of an honest man, whether styled Whig or Tory, and his opposite the knave" by a Lover of truth and peace, in defense of: Settle, Elkanah. The character of a popish successour First leaf and last leaf are blank Signatures: [A]² B-K²
Also known as
Extended title: The character of a popish successor, and what England may expect from such a one. Part the second. Or the dispute of the succession moderately discuss'd upon the considerations of national practise, reason, and the statutes of the realm. : With some reflections upon Mr. L'Estrange's (and another) answer to the first part of the Character, &c
